ITU-T Q.3645

Protocol at the interface between two distributed ENUM servers for IMS

active, Most Current
Buy Now
Organization: ITU-T
Publication Date: 1 September 2020
Status: active
Page Count: 20
scope:

This Recommendation specifies the protocol at the interface between two distributed ENUM servers (DES) of distributed ENUM networking in support of IP Multimedia core network subsystem (IMS) interconnection. The functions and signalling requirements for this interface are contained in [ITU-T Q.3643].

Using the protocol specified in this Recommendation, the DES can:

− initiate and provide a response to a DES node management request, including the requests for adding a DES node to and remove a DES node from a distributed ENUM system;

− initiate and provide a response to a DES ENUM data management request, including requests for ENUM data records adding, ENUM data records modification, ENUM data records cancellation, etc.
